Swiss Manufacturing PMI Slips Further Into Contraction in February

Switzerland’s industrial momentum weakened in February 2026, as the procure.ch Manufacturing PMI fell to 47.4, down from 48.8 in January. The latest reading, released on 2 March 2026, marks a deeper move into contraction territory, signaling a broadening slowdown in the country’s manufacturing sector.

The decline from January’s 48.8 underscores persistent headwinds for Swiss producers, with the PMI remaining below the 50-point threshold that typically separates expansion from contraction. While detailed component data were not provided, the further drop in the headline index suggests that demand, production, or both may be under increasing pressure as the year progresses.

The February update will likely draw close attention from businesses and market participants, who are monitoring whether the downturn in manufacturing could weigh on Switzerland’s broader economic outlook in the coming months.
